vrtc / chorus (public) (License: CC0) (since 2023-08-12) (hash sha1)
World of Warcraft add-on stub. The overall goal is to create a specialized raid frame.

/src/ChorusHealthFrameTemplate.xml (672a909c5432145e8beb6489ec04009a0776208c) (2166 bytes) (mode 100644) (type blob)

<?xml version="1.0" encoding="UTF-8"?>
<Ui xmlns="http://www.blizzard.com/wow/ui/">
	<Include file="ChorusProgressFrameTemplate.xml"/>
	<StatusBar name="ChorusHealthFrameTemplate" inherits="ChorusProgressFrameTemplate" virtual="true">
		<Scripts>
			<OnLoad>Chorus.healthFrameMain(self);</OnLoad>
		</Scripts>
		<Attributes>
			<Attribute name="useparent-unit" type="boolean" value="true"/>
		</Attributes>
	</StatusBar>
	<!-- Huge health bar shows percentage, current amount and current deficit in the middle of the frame. -->
	<StatusBar name="ChorusHugeHealthFrameTemplate" inherits="ChorusHealthFrameTemplate" virtual="true">
		<Layers>
			<Layer level="OVERLAY">
				<FontString name="$parentText1" inherits="ChorusFont12Mono" justifyH="LEFT" justifyV="MIDDLE" setAllPoints="true"/>
				<FontString name="$parentText2" inherits="ChorusFont12Mono" justifyH="CENTER" justifyV="MIDDLE" setAllPoints="true"/>
				<FontString name="$parentText3" inherits="ChorusFont12Mono" justifyH="RIGHT" justifyV="MIDDLE" setAllPoints="true">
					<Color r="1" g="0" b="0"/>
				</FontString>
			</Layer>
		</Layers>
	</StatusBar>
	<!-- Large health bar shows percentage and current amount in the middle of the frame. -->
	<StatusBar name="ChorusLargeHealthFrameTemplate" inherits="ChorusHealthFrameTemplate" virtual="true">
		<Layers>
			<Layer level="OVERLAY">
				<FontString name="$parentText1" inherits="ChorusFont12Mono" justifyH="LEFT" justifyV="MIDDLE" setAllPoints="true"/>
				<FontString name="$parentText2" inherits="ChorusFont12Mono" justifyH="RIGHT" justifyV="MIDDLE" setAllPoints="true"/>
			</Layer>
		</Layers>
	</StatusBar>
	<!-- Small health bar shows percentage at the bottom of the frame. -->
	<StatusBar name="ChorusSmallHealthFrameTemplate" inherits="ChorusHealthFrameTemplate" virtual="true">
		<Layers>
			<Layer level="OVERLAY">
				<FontString name="$parentText1" inherits="ChorusFont12Mono" justifyH="LEFT" justifyV="BOTTOM" setAllPoints="true"/>
			</Layer>
		</Layers>
	</StatusBar>
	<!-- Tiny health bar shows no amounts. -->
	<StatusBar name="ChorusTinyHealthFrameTemplate" inherits="ChorusHealthFrameTemplate" virtual="true">
	</StatusBar>
</Ui>


Mode Type Size Ref File
100644 blob 35 5c40e6e2862d70b5c51c326a13073a4012ac05c7 .gitignore
100644 blob 1095 ea691376a4847fd792cb2ae4b1ffebbd6bd6e22a Makefile
100644 blob 3394 190d35463349336b8ed9d90078342c5643600a29 README.adoc
100644 blob 234 fca3e2be1b6aacf0e93e898255a4049a33b35d36 chorus.toc
040000 tree - cac8af7ca5d8adc7771598e6faae482998b25fa2 doc
040000 tree - b232717e4ce1bb949a6e4e68fbf679b026b48fd0 etc
040000 tree - c04e1001c2dd401037b01ddd04fdeccc99be2ec3 share
040000 tree - ebdeb4d98909af86d2423f9845ed706466beccbc src
040000 tree - aa42c74ca307c2c3c635efd4186be6e5404a6303 test
Hints:
Before first commit, do not forget to setup your git environment:
git config --global user.name "your_name_here"
git config --global user.email "your@email_here"

Clone this repository using HTTP(S):
git clone https://rocketgit.com/user/vrtc/chorus

Clone this repository using ssh (do not forget to upload a key first):
git clone ssh://rocketgit@ssh.rocketgit.com/user/vrtc/chorus

Clone this repository using git:
git clone git://git.rocketgit.com/user/vrtc/chorus

You are allowed to anonymously push to this repository.
This means that your pushed commits will automatically be transformed into a merge request:
... clone the repository ...
... make some changes and some commits ...
git push origin main